Your first point is not a bug, it's the passive effect of the M4A1 card : "Draw this unit from the deck if enemy makes you discard".
Regarding your other points, I agree that some adjustements should be considered :
-The french 2e RIMA a limited 5k 3/6 guard which gives all other units mobilize.
Now compare it to another similar french unit, the 2e RMT, a special 7k 3/9 guard giving +1/+1 to all your non-french units at the start of your turn.
Why would you pay an extra 2k, for a card with only 3 more health, with a max of 2 copies (instead of 3) and a passive effect, which I believe, seems underwhelming compared to the RIMA ?
As a side note : you could argue that giving +1/+1 has a higher guaranteed value than mobilize, as mobilized status is quite fragile, but again RMT's effect comes at the start of your turn, implying that it should survive one turn before triggering (compared to RIMA's effect triggering at the end of your turn = instant value). Also, RMT's effect doesn't apply to all your units (compared to RIMA's effect wich does).
